Springtown Lions Club Inc.

Fiscal year ending 2022. Filed on May 9, 2023.

PO Box 401
Springtown, Texas 76082

Springtown Lions Club Inc. (EIN: 75-6050648) has filed an IRS Form 990 since fiscal year 2017. In its fiscal year 2022 IRS Form 990 filing, Springtown Lions Club Inc., a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 10 employ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$0.
